类的简单嵌套

此代码将类A简单嵌套类B中,其代码如下:
#include "stdafx.h"
#include
using namespace std;
class A{
public:
A(){
English=100;
};
~A(){
delete []name;
};
void Name (char *p){
name=new char[strlen(p)+1];
strcpy(name,p);
};
public:
char *name;
int English;
};
class B {
private:
A a;
public:
void print(char *f){
         a.Name (f);
cout<<"Name: "<<a.name<<" "<<"English= "<<a.English<<endl;
};
};
int _tmain(int argc, _TCHAR* argv[])
{
B b;
b.print("跳动飞雪");
 
while (1);
return 0;
}
原文地址:https://www.cnblogs.com/tangjunjun/p/11676680.html